Web designers become engrossed with other web layout elements like frames and table while disregarding the basics. The basics of web layout are just so simple. Perhaps this is the reason why they are overlooked – others may think a web layout can still be good without them. These basic web layout elements must still be given considerable attention as they will also affect the overall success of your web design. No matter how simple they are, they will bring positive effects. The elements mentioned here are text width, space, images and graphics. Element of Text WidthText width is also referred to as the scan length. It refers to the number of words that constitute a single line. With regards to text width, you must consider the number of words an ordinary online user will be able to read without annoyance and boredom. Cut your text width according to the normal count of words your visitors can read; otherwise, visitors won’t read your content. Achieving short text width in your web layout is important to ensure that your texts/content will be readable instead of being boring. In reference to text width, it is not advisable to center the texts. Centering text was common to web layout before, but it appears that centered texts are often hard to read. So as much as possible, avoid centering text in your layout. Element of Images/GraphicsIf you are using images on your layout, consider aligning them. In doing so, you are actually making the images and graphics as parts of the layout. Aligned images look more attractive than images scattered everywhere on the page. You should also consider balance in the use of images and graphics. There must be balance between the images and the texts. A page loaded with images and graphics may be hard to read, so as much as possible, aim to achieve balance. Element of SpaceIn designing a layout, consider the space. Use relatively sized layout portions of the web page. This is to ensure that your page fits the browser’s window. Connected to space is the screen resolution. You can always use color to highlight or define a space. If you aim to give a page a particular width, you can do this by changing the color of its background. The background color should be different from the page itself. And always put the page on the center of the browser screen.
